Historical Context and Cultural Significance

The journey of vintage posters begins in the late 19th century, when they emerged as a popular form of advertisement and art. Originating in France, thanks to the lithographic advancements of Jules Chéret, these posters quickly spread across Europe. They were not merely promotional tools but cultural artifacts that captured the zeitgeist of their times. From the Art Nouveau curves of Alphonse Mucha's works to the bold typography of Bauhaus, each style reflects the social and artistic movements of its period.
In Italy, for instance, travel posters became iconic, capturing the romanticism associated with regions like Abruzzo and Palermo. These posters were more than mere advertisements; they were invitations to explore, to dream, and to experience the cultural richness of these destinations. As such, collecting and displaying these posters today is not just about aesthetic appeal; it's about connecting to a historical narrative that continues to inspire.

Maintenance and Display: Keeping Your Posters Pristine
Maintaining the beauty of your vintage posters involves understanding their materials and requirements. Most vintage posters are printed on paper, which can be susceptible to fading and damage. To preserve their vibrancy, frame them under UV-resistant glass or acrylic. This not only protects them from sunlight but also gives a polished finish.
Consider the lighting in your display area. Soft, indirect lighting is ideal to prevent glare and fading. You can use adjustable picture lights or track lighting to highlight your posters without overwhelming them. Regularly dust the frames with a soft cloth to keep them clean and free from debris.
FAQ
What size poster should I choose for my space?
Consider the scale of your room and furniture. A large poster works well as a statement piece, while smaller ones can be grouped for a gallery effect.
How do I know if a vintage poster is authentic?
Look for signs like the artist's signature, printing techniques, and paper quality. Reputable sellers often provide provenance or certificates of authenticity.
Can I mix vintage posters with modern art?
Absolutely. Mixing styles can create an eclectic and personalized space. Ensure there's a common element, like color or theme, to tie the pieces together.
What is the best way to frame a vintage poster?
Choose acid-free materials to prevent deterioration. A simple frame can let the poster shine, while a more ornate frame can add a touch of elegance.
Are vintage posters a good investment?
While primarily an aesthetic choice, well-preserved and rare vintage posters can appreciate over time, particularly those by renowned artists.
